Key areas of responsibility
-Sales Growth – metric to measure the pace at which sales revenue is increasing or decreasing. Current value of sales during the current time and previous period.
-Revenue per salesperson. Amount of sales generated by an individual
-Frequency of sales transaction – How often does salesperson make a sale
-Actual sales vs forecast sales – How accurate is sales forecast
-Customer purchase Frequency-Loyalty – Level of repeat buyers
-Average client growth over a period of time – (Month – Year)
-Hourly, daily, weekly, monthly, quarterly, and annual sales
-Average order (Sometimes called average market basket)
-Average margin
-Conversion rate
